|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
Друзья, необходима небольшая помощь. Есть задание, я его решил как смог, учитель говорит, что не правильно,. Пожалуйста помогите найти ошибку или возможно предложите свой вариант решения. Ниже собственно само задание и решение мое. Заранее спасибо! Задание. Написать программу, которая сначала вводит n чисел в одномерный массив, а затем определяет каких чисел в массиве больше, положительных или отрицательных.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21.
... |
|||
:
Нравится:
Не нравится:
|
|||
27.08.2011, 19:49 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
Тут куча ошибок вот все исправлено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23.
... |
|||
:
Нравится:
Не нравится:
|
|||
27.08.2011, 20:37 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
bac, спасибо! ... |
|||
:
Нравится:
Не нравится:
|
|||
27.08.2011, 20:45 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
bacвсе исправленоАга, как винда новой версии, старые ошибки исправлены, новые внесены проверять-то хотя бы правильность работы кто будет? Код: plaintext
... |
|||
:
Нравится:
Не нравится:
|
|||
27.08.2011, 23:19 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
Shocker.Proпроверять-то хотя бы правильность работы кто будет? Код: plaintext
Конечно все проверил: pp равно 0. Могу прислать проект. 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 09:59 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
bacКонечно все проверил: pp равно 0. Могу прислать проект давай-давай, присылай (ЗЫ: это тебе не C++) 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:02 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
bacShocker.Proпроверять-то хотя бы правильность работы кто будет? Код: plaintext
Конечно все проверил: pp равно 0. Могу прислать проект. Верно - прошу прощения. С++ дает себя знать! В выражении pp сначала true, потом в первом сложении 0, т.к. идет преобразование true в -1.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26.
PS Shocker.Pro Как всегда точен!!! 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:12 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
Код: plaintext 1. 2.
Вот это надо исправить 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:18 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
bac Код: plaintext 1. 2.
Вот это надо исправитьЗачем? Лучше просто убрать. ЗЫ: Раз пошла такая пьянка взялись исправлять, то и это исправьте: Код: plaintext 1.
...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:20 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
скукотищаЛучше просто убрать.скорее, не "лучше", а "можно". Я лично всегда инициализирую переменные, когда они далее используются в цикле или другим образом подразумевается их начальное значение. Это хорошо облегчает понимание программы, а иногда - конвертацию кода на другой язык :) 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:26 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
скукотища и это исправьте: Код: plaintext 1. 2.
Не понял тут что не так? 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:38 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
2 Shocker.Pro: Со стилевой поправкой полностью согласен. А вот фразаоблегчает конвертацию кода на другой язык 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:42 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
bac, нет контроля типов (или обработчика ошибок). 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:43 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
скукотищаРазве не во всех ...современных(?) языках переменные целого типа по умолчанию инициализируются нулём ? 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:45 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
скукотищаbac, нет контроля типов (или обработчика ошибок). Что нет контроля типов - понятно. Я как-то и не задавался этой проблемой. Думаю ученикам это не надо. И вообще мне не нравится inputBox. А значения лучше вводить через таблицу. Тогда не потребуется вводить количество. И про положительные и отрицательный можно сообщать непосредственно после ввода значения. 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 10:56 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
ОФФ: * скукотища посыпает голову пеплом и идёт похмеляться чтитаь мантры маны * ... |
|||
:
Нравится:
Не нравится:
|
|||
28.08.2011, 12:00 |
|
задание с массивом. нужна помощь
|
|||
---|---|---|---|
#18+
OFF> Автор: Shocker.Pro > + добавлю, в С++ при объявлении переменной, под неё где-то выделяется память и переменная получает значение, которое находится в этой ячейке памяти. И это может быть совсем не ноль, а все что угодно, в том числе и ноль. Поэтому: Задача: Мальвина дала Буратино 3 яблока,потом забрала назад 1 Впорос:Сколько яблок осталось у Буратино? Ответ:ХЗ.Никто не знает сколько у него яблок было до того Мораль:ВСЕГДА инициализируйте переменные Posted via ActualForum NNTP Server 1.4 ... |
|||
:
Нравится:
Не нравится:
|
|||
31.08.2011, 17:01 |
|
|
start [/forum/topic.php?fid=60&tid=2158462]: |
0ms |
get settings: |
11ms |
get forum list: |
12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
31ms |
get topic data: |
10ms |
get forum data: |
2ms |
get page messages: |
51ms |
get tp. blocked users: |
1ms |
others: | 333ms |
total: | 457ms |
0 / 0 |